开始 pygame 小游戏制作 (1)

本文是根据《Makeing Games with Python & Pygame》编写的系列文章,适合想编写2D游戏但缺乏简单库的初学者。我们将介绍python的pygame模块,通过实践了解游戏编程的基础。从安装环境到运行第一个python脚本,再到体验pygame的示例,逐步展开游戏制作之旅。
摘要由CSDN通过智能技术生成

开始 pygame 小游戏制作 (1)


开始进入 python 的世界

1 关于本系列

  这将是一个系列的文章,是我1看《Makeing Games with Python & Pygame》的心得体会,由于全书是英文的,现在用中文整理成文章方便大家交流。这本书作者还写了另一本《Invent Your Own Computer Games》但是主要讲的是命令行界面的游戏编程以及 python 的基础。关于这两本书去作者的网站

2 读者要求

  总的来说这一系列文章不是什么高水平的文章。只要喜欢编程,想写简单2D游戏(贪吃蛇,俄罗斯方块之类的)但是苦于没有简单方便的库来实现。本文介绍 python 的 pygame 模块作为一种选择。需要一点 python 基础。后面有具体介绍。

3 关于“我“ 1

  本人只是一个大学生,喜欢编程,关注 c++ python scheme linux,但是最喜欢的果然还是游戏编程,诚如《Makeing Games》作者所说:

  "There was a long gap after I first learned programming but didn't really 
know how to use that skill to make something cool."

最近发现 pygame 这个模块如获珍宝。而且还找到了教程。于是立刻开始着手研究。希望大家在看完 pygame 之后也会有同感。

4 关于 python

  python 是一种面向对象脚本语言。语法非常简洁清晰。关于 python 基础我看过并推荐的是《Python基础教程(第2版)》后来进阶了就可以看《Python Cookbook》,《Python源码剖析》。 python 的官方网站http://www.python.org

  • 0
    点赞
  • 1
    收藏
    觉得还不错? 一键收藏
  • 1
    评论
评论 1
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值